On April 19th, viewers will be treated to a special television event titled 'In the Fast Lane,' hosted by Eyewitness News meteorologists Lee Goldberg and Brittany Bell alongside sports anchor Ryan Field. This program provides an exclusive glimpse into the New York International Auto Show, marking its 125th anniversary with dazzling displays of cutting-edge vehicles. The show highlights advancements in electric vehicle technology, historical exhibits tracing the evolution of automobiles, thrilling test drives, and unique custom builds by renowned automotive artists.
This year’s New York International Auto Show celebrates its legacy with a focus on innovation. Visitors can explore an expanded electric vehicle test track featuring a wide array of modern EVs. Additionally, a historical exhibit showcases how the auto show has consistently remained at the forefront of automotive technology since the early 1900s. From the first automobiles to today's advanced AI-driven vehicles, this display offers a fascinating journey through time.
The program also delves into exciting test drives of newly released models such as the all-electric Cadillac Escalade IQ and the Rolls-Royce Black Badge Cullinan SUV. Furthermore, attendees get to experience the world's first all-electric muscle car from Dodge. An additional highlight includes a passionately curated exhibit showcasing high-performance and rally racing Subarus.
Personalized vehicles belonging to celebrities like Michael Strahan and Tracy Morgan add another layer of intrigue. Moreover, viewers will witness Akira Nakai's live construction of a custom Porsche over two days, while Alex Alpert decorates a special INEOS Grenadier with his distinctive artistic flair.
